Compensation Grade:
12
OUR VISION FOR DIVERSITY AND INCLUSION:
FHLBank Atlanta contributes to our members' success through a diverse, inclusive, and engaged culture that enables all individuals to work together to fulfill our purpose.
BASIC PURPOSE:
Independently performs software design, development, test, and integration for Bank applications and provides production support of those applications.
ESSENTIAL FUNCTIONS:
Performs all functions of software engineers. Under limited supervision, develops innovative approaches to address business needs.Creates detailed design specifications for subsequent programming and implementation.
Participates in application design sessions – proposing and documenting technical alternatives required to achieve business objectives, suggesting improvements to reduce technical debt, and assisting management with systems architecture and design.
Implements new system software or modifications to existing software with minimal impact to users.
Participates in determining coding standards, tool selection, design and component reuse, frameworks, and technical direction.
Defines, manages, and maintains application builds and deployments.Assists in application and environment configuration.
Mentors others and performs peer reviews to ensure adherence to standards and accuracy of the implementation of requirements.
Interacts with project management, external consultants, other project teams, and peers in a team environment for purposes of application integration and project coordination.
Maintains up-to-date knowledge of systems software and future trends and directions in the software industry.
KNOWLEDGE, SKILLS, ABILITIES:
Excellent oral and written communication skills required for interacting with project stakeholders and team members.
Technical expertise with Java, ETL, front-end web development technologies, and SQL is strongly preferred.
MINIMUM REQUIREMENTS
A bachelor’s degree and at least five years of software development experience, or the equivalent combination of education and experience is required.
WORK LOCATION: Onsite with an opportunity to work remote partially. This position may not be filled in California, either in-person or remotely.
We are an equal opportunity employer committed to diversity, equity, and inclusion in the workplace.